Australia: A Photographer‘s Paradise338
With its stunning landscapes, iconic landmarks, and diverse wildlife, Australia is a photographer's paradise. Here are some of the most picturesque places to capture those Insta-worthy shots:
Sydney Harbour Bridge
The Sydney Harbour Bridge is an iconic symbol of Australia. Spanning the sparkling waters of Sydney Harbour, the bridge offers breathtaking views of the cityscape, the Sydney Opera House, and the surrounding harbor islands. For the best photos, head to Mrs. Macquarie's Chair or The Rocks for panoramic shots.
Uluru (Ayers Rock)
Uluru, the iconic red rock formation in the heart of Australia, is a must-see for any photographer. At sunrise and sunset, the rock glows in spectacular hues of red, orange, and purple. For a unique perspective, take a helicopter tour or a guided Indigenous tour.
Great Barrier Reef
The Great Barrier Reef, the world's largest coral reef system, is home to an incredible diversity of marine life. Snorkeling or scuba diving here allows you to capture vibrant underwater shots of colorful corals, tropical fish, and even the occasional shark.
12 Apostles
The 12 Apostles, a series of limestone stacks off the coast of Victoria, are a stunning sight to behold. The best time to visit is during the golden hour of sunrise or sunset when the cliffs glow in warm, golden light. Use a wide-angle lens to capture the full grandeur of the rock formations.
Bondi Beach
Bondi Beach, Sydney's most famous beach, is a hub for sunseekers, surfers, and photographers. Capture the iconic Bondi Icebergs pool, the crashing waves, and the vibrant beach culture. For a unique perspective, take an aerial drone shot or climb the Bondi to Coogee coastal walk.
Fraser Island
Fraser Island, the world's largest sand island, is a photographer's dream. From the towering sand dunes of Champagne Pools to the crystal-clear freshwater lakes, there are endless opportunities for captivating shots. Explore the island by 4WD and make time for a swim in Lake McKenzie.
Daintree Rainforest
The Daintree Rainforest, the oldest rainforest in the world, is a haven for nature lovers. Capture the lush vegetation, cascading waterfalls, and ancient trees. For a magical experience, visit during the rainy season when the rainforest comes alive with verdant colors.
Wave Rock
Wave Rock, a natural rock formation in Western Australia, is shaped like a giant wave. It's a popular spot for sunset photography as the golden light casts a warm glow on the rock's curving surface. For a unique shot, climb to the top of the rock for panoramic views of the surrounding countryside.
Burley Heads National Park
Burley Heads National Park, on the Gold Coast of Queensland, is home to a towering headland with stunning views of the ocean and the hinterland. Capture the crashing waves, the lush rainforests, and the panoramic views from the lookout points.
Kings Canyon
Kings Canyon, in the Northern Territory, is a series of sandstone cliffs and gorges. The Lost City, a collection of rock formations, is a particularly picturesque spot for photography. Hike along the rim walk for breathtaking views over the canyon.
With its diverse landscapes, iconic landmarks, and vibrant culture, Australia offers an endless source of inspiration for photographers. From the bustling cities to the rugged outback, there's something to capture the imagination wherever you go.
